The Steam Method: Loosening the Fibers

If you’re dealing with a cotton or cotton-blend sweatshirt, the steam method is a quick and effective way to stretch it out. This technique involves using steam to relax the fabric’s fibers, making them more pliable and easier to stretch. To perform this method, you’ll need a steam iron or a handheld garment steamer.

Step 1: Prepare the Steam Source

Fill your steam iron or handheld garment steamer with water and allow it to heat up according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Make sure to set the steamer to a suitable temperature for the fabric of your sweatshirt.

Step 2: Hang the Sweatshirt

Hang your sweatshirt on a hanger or place it on an ironing board, making sure it’s free from wrinkles and any obstructions that may prevent the steam from fully penetrating the fabric.

Step 3: Apply Steam

Hold the steam iron or garment steamer a few inches away from the fabric, allowing the steam to penetrate it evenly. Move the steam source back and forth across the sweatshirt, focusing on areas that feel tight or constricted.

Step 4: Stretch the Sweatshirt

While the fabric is still warm and pliable from the steam, gently stretch the sweatshirt in the areas that need more room. Pull on the fabric horizontally and vertically, being careful not to tug too forcefully or cause any damage.

Step 5: Let the Sweatshirt Dry

Allow the sweatshirt to air dry completely before wearing or storing it. This will ensure that the fabric retains its stretched shape and doesn’t shrink back to its original size.

The steam method is particularly effective for cotton sweatshirts as they tend to be more responsive to moisture and heat. However, it’s important to exercise caution when using this technique on sweatshirts with delicate prints or embellishments, as excessive steam may cause damage. If in doubt, test the method on a small, inconspicuous area of the sweatshirt first.

The Soak and Stretch Technique: Reshaping the Sweatshirt

For sweatshirts made of polyester or blended fabrics, the soak and stretch technique works wonders. This method allows you to reshape the sweatshirt to your desired fit by using water to relax the fabric. It’s important to note that this technique should not be used on sweatshirts with delicate prints or embellishments, as excessive soaking may cause damage.

Step 1: Prepare a Basin or Sink

Fill a basin or sink with lukewarm water. Avoid using hot water, as it may cause the fabric to shrink further. Add a small amount of mild detergent and mix it gently to create a soapy solution.

Step 2: Submerge the Sweatshirt

Place the sweatshirt in the soapy water, ensuring it’s fully submerged. Gently agitate the water with your hands to ensure even distribution of the detergent.

Step 3: Soak the Sweatshirt

Allow the sweatshirt to soak for about 30 minutes. This will give the fabric enough time to absorb water and become more pliable for stretching.

Step 4: Remove Excess Water

After soaking, carefully lift the sweatshirt out of the water, taking care not to stretch or twist it excessively. Gently squeeze the excess water out of the fabric, but avoid wringing or pulling it forcefully.

Step 5: Stretch the Sweatshirt

While the sweatshirt is still damp, begin stretching it in the areas that need more room. Keep in mind that the fabric will be more pliable when wet, so take this opportunity to gently stretch it without exerting excessive force.

Step 6: Air Dry the Sweatshirt

Place the stretched sweatshirt on a clean towel or drying rack and allow it to air dry completely. Avoid using a clothes dryer, as the heat may cause the fabric to shrink or lose its shape.

The soak and stretch technique is particularly effective for polyester or blended fabric sweatshirts, as these materials tend to be more resistant to steam. However, it’s crucial to avoid excessive soaking or stretching, as this can lead to damage or distortion of the fabric. Take your time and be gentle throughout the process.

The Hanging Method: Gravity-Assisted Stretching

When it comes to stretching out a sweatshirt vertically, the hanging method is a reliable choice. This technique involves hanging the sweatshirt on a hanger and using gravity to naturally elongate the fabric. It’s especially useful for sweatshirts that have become shorter over time or after being accidentally shrunk in the wash.

Step 1: Choose a Suitable Hanger

Select a hanger that is appropriate for the weight and size of your sweatshirt. Avoid using hangers with sharp edges or protrusions that could potentially damage or leave marks on the fabric.

Step 2: Hang the Sweatshirt

Place the sweatshirt on the hanger, ensuring that it’s centered and not bunched up or folded. Smooth out any wrinkles or creases to allow for even stretching.

Step 3: Adjust the Length

If you specifically want to stretch the length of the sweatshirt, gently tug on the bottom hem to create tension. This will encourage the fabric to stretch downward under the influence of gravity.

Step 4: Leave Hanging

Find a suitable location to hang the sweatshirt, making sure it’s free from obstructions and won’t be disturbed. Choose an area where gravity can freely act on the fabric without causing any damage or excessivestrain. Ideally, this would be a place where the sweatshirt can hang undisturbed for at least 24 hours.

Step 5: Check and Adjust

After the recommended hanging period, carefully remove the sweatshirt from the hanger and try it on. Assess whether the length has been stretched to your desired fit. If needed, repeat the process for an additional day or adjust the tension on the hanger to further stretch the fabric.

The hanging method is a simple yet effective way to stretch out a sweatshirt vertically, particularly when the length needs adjustment. By utilizing gravity, you can achieve a more comfortable fit and restore the original length of a sweatshirt that may have shrunk over time.

The Moisture and Stretch Technique: Adding Dampness for Extra Stretch

For stubborn sweatshirts that require a little extra stretch, the moisture and stretch technique can be a game-changer. This method involves dampening the fabric with water or a fabric-stretching solution and then stretching it gently. It’s important to be cautious when using this technique to avoid overstretching or damaging the fabric.

Step 1: Prepare a Spray Bottle

Fill a clean spray bottle with lukewarm water or a fabric-stretching solution. If using a solution, ensure that it’s specifically formulated for the type of fabric in your sweatshirt.

Step 2: Lightly Mist the Sweatshirt

Hold the spray bottle a few inches away from the sweatshirt and lightly mist the fabric with water or the fabric-stretching solution. Be careful not to oversaturate the fabric, as excessive moisture can lead to damage or distortion.

Step 3: Massage and Stretch the Fabric

Gently massage the dampened areas of the sweatshirt, working the moisture into the fabric. This will help relax the fibers. Then, begin stretching the sweatshirt in the areas that need more room. Take your time and be gentle to avoid overstretching or causing any damage.

Step 4: Air Dry the Sweatshirt

Place the stretched sweatshirt on a clean towel or drying rack and allow it to air dry completely. Avoid using a clothes dryer, as the heat may cause the fabric to shrink or lose its shape. Once dry, try on the sweatshirt to ensure it has reached your desired fit.

The moisture and stretch technique can be particularly effective for sweatshirts that are resistant to other stretching methods. By introducing moisture to the fabric, you can make it more pliable and easier to stretch without causing excessive strain or damage.
